#5d450c h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#5d450c is composed of 36.5% red, 27.1%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.8% magenta, 87.1%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 42.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 20.6%. #5d450c color hex could be obtained by blending #ba8a18 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#5d450c color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].

The hexadecimal color #5d450c has RGB values of R:93, G:69,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.87,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 6112524.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060501 is the darkest color, while #fefbf4 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353534 is the less saturated color, while #654804 is the most saturated one.
